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Inclusion criteria * Patients over the age of 18 * Patients undergoing an upper endoscopy for Barrett surveillance with prior confirmed BE, with or without neoplasia. * Ability to provide written, informed consent. * Women of childbearing potential must be willing to take a pregnancy test.;Exclusion criteria * Presence of an esophageal mass that precludes full distention of the balloon from the NvisionVLE Optical Probe. * Patients with esophageal strictures that would prevent adequate expansion of the balloon from the NvisionVLE Optical Probe. * Patients with known inflammatory disease, esophageal tears or ulcers, which would prohibit full distention of the balloon from the NvisionVLE Optical Probe. * Patients who are pregnant. * Patients with a history of hemostasis disorders*. * Hemostasis disorders will include, but will not be limited to: patients with hemophilia or other congenitally acquired clotting factor deficiencies, patients with cirrhosis with coagulopathy, patients known to have thrombocytopenia (

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Primary outcome measures * Percentage of laser marks visible to the physician using WLE (white light endoscopy) and VLE * Positional accuracy of laser marks

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Secundary outcome measures * All adverse events will be collected and analyzed.
